The 90-plus veteran Bollywood actor was being treated in hospital for respiratory problems

There was a pall of gloom and a feeling of dread in Bollywood when news of the 92-year-old veteran actor Pran’s hospitalisation filtered in. But we can breathe a sigh of relief, at least for now. The late superstar’s film Riyasat will release on his 70th birth anniversary eve on December 28. Also, his last letter will be opened on that day

Chief Minister Prithviraj Chavan as well as bigwigs from Bollywood remember the veteran actor who passed away on August 26

Veteran film and stage actor AK Hangal, who passed away in Mumbai on August 26, 2012, was cremated at 1pm the same afternoon at the Vile Parle crematorium. His son Vijay performed the last rites. “I am sad at my father’s demise. But what can one say, one has to go,” said Vijay. Amitabh Bachchan wrote on Twitter, “AK Hangal, passes away this morning!! After keeping himself busy with regional cinema, especially Gujarati, Punjabi and Bhojpuri films, the veteran actor is upbeat about returning to the small screen and replaying a historical character
